For The Great Escape RV and Camp Resort: Very nice campground. Very fun for the kids. The owner and staff are very hospitable. Nice pool, fun fishing. On Fri and Sat nights, they have a restaurant/bar with some very good, reasonably-priced food. They have a lot of pull-throughs. We were able to pull right in and leave the camper hooked up to the truck since we were only staying 1 night. As other reviews have stated, many of their sites are very close together. It looked like there were some other areas that weren’t quite as tight. That is the only reason for the 4 instead of 5 stars.

For The Great Escape RV and Camp Resort: We stayed for one night. The grounds were neat and tidy. The sites were very close together, our slide touched the next rig’s awning. We asked to move to another site with more room, that was no problem. We loved the space around the campground, lots of room by the fishing lakes to walk the dog. People were very friendly.
